The Michigan Wolverines are 5-3 this year in college football. Michigan has been in the news lately for college football recruiting. Earlier this week, some reports dropped about potentially pursuing quarterback Bryce Underwood, who already committed to the LSU Tigers for the 2025 season.

One quarterback who was already committed to Michigan was quarterback Carter Smith. Smith will be graduating high school in 2025.
4-Star Quarterback Carter Smith De-Commits From the Michigan Wolverines

On Wednesday, on3.com writer Keegan Pope reported that Smith was de-commiting from the program. Some of the schools that are looking at him right now are the Clemson Tigers, the Wisconsin Badgers, and the Penn State Nittany Lions.
Just last week, Carter Smith spoke to TheWolverine.com and said:
“I’m locked in. I’m not going anywhere. There is not a better place on the planet. There isn’t much going on in my life for anyone wondering (laughs). I’m solid because of the quality of people there. It still feels so right.”
This feels like a major letdown for the Wolverines program. He had plans to potentially enroll early. With Underwood potentially looking to flip from LSU to Michigan, this felt like the perfect time for Carter Smith to de-commit and look elsewhere.
